Overview of Crime in Whiteleas

The total recorded crimes in Whiteleas, South Tyneside, UK in March 2025 are around 109 as per the recent police data. This equates to a Whiteleas crime rate of 5.05 per 1,000 population.

It's important to note that this crime data is based on the Geographic Boundry data provided by the ONS around Whiteleas, encompassing approximately 21,590 residents.

Most occured crime Types

The most prevalent crimes in the area during Mar were:

  • Anti-social behaviour: (46) incidents (43.75% increase)
  • Violence and sexual offences: (30) incidents (76.47% increase)
  • Criminal damage and arson: (10) incidents (42.86% increase)

How safe is Whiteleas?

To understand the safety of Whiteleas, we need to analyze Whiteleas crime statistics in relation to regional averages. Lets examine the available data and provide a balanced assessment.

  • Relative to South Tyneside:

    • In 2024, Whiteleas demonstrated a lower crime volume than the South Tyneside average, with 1000 crimes compared to 1173.0. This suggests a relatively safer position within the region for the year. Furthermore, Whiteleas witnessed more crimes than 9 out of 17 other cities.

    • In 2023, Whiteleas had fewer crimes than the South Tyneside average, with 1,005 crimes compared to 1,163. This reflects a relatively lower crime rate for the area within the region that year. Furthermore, Whiteleas witnessed more crimes than 9 out of 17 other cities.

  • Overall Assessment:

    • Compared to other areas in South Tyneside, Whiteleas has a lower crime rate and is considered safer in 2024.

    • The trend in crime rates suggests Positive changes in overall safety.
